Fountain Creek at Pueblo
Colorado — Water Level & Flood Stage

Located in Pueblo County, Colorado on the Fountain Creek. Live water level data from USGS gauge 07106500, updated every 15 minutes.

Flood Stages

Major Flood

13.5 ft

Moderate Flood

12 ft

Minor Flood

10 ft

Action Stage

8 ft

Flood stages defined by the National Weather Service. Gage height data from USGS Water Resources.

What Floods at Each Level

15 ft

Flood waters reach the base of the bridge on Colorado Highway 47.

13.5 ft

Flood waters reach the Pueblo Mall parking lots.

12 ft

Water flows over the railroad tracks at the 4th Street Bridge in Pueblo.

11.5 ft

Water reaches buildings near the mouth of Fountain Creek.

10 ft

Minor lowland agricultural flooding occurs.

9.5 ft

Water spills over the path at the base of the Colorado Highway 47 Bridge. Significant inundation of trails in Confluence Park.

8 ft

Minor overbank flow spills into the park at the confluence of Fountain Creek and the Arkansas River.

7 ft

Minor overbank flow spills into low spots along the creek north of Pueblo. Water flows over the bike path below the US HWY 50 bridge.

5.5 ft

The river is bankfull.

Impact statements from the National Weather Service, describing what typically happens at each water level.

What is flood stage for Fountain Creek at Pueblo?

The NWS-defined flood stage for Fountain Creek at Pueblo is 10 feet. Action stage begins at 8 feet. Moderate flooding starts at 12 feet, and major flooding at 13.5 feet.
